Two illegal aliens from Venezuela have been arrested after fleeing the scene of a fatal crash on a Texas lake over the holiday weekend, according to reports.

The shocking incident unfolded on Sunday on Grapevine Lake, located near Dallas.

Authorities say 18-year-old Ava Moore was kayaking when an out-of-control jet ski carrying two women struck her from behind at a high rate of speed.

Bystanders pulled Moore to shore, but she later died in hospital after suffering traumatic head injuries, Fox 4 reports.

The women on the jet ski apparently failed to stop or render aid and were subsequently confronted by witnesses, however, other members of the their party reportedly helped the primary suspect escape in a vehicle.

“I looked towards the water and saw her and the passenger on the jet ski going away from the incident. They were waving toward their people, and you could tell they were trying to get away,” a witness said.

Videos purportedly shot in the moments following the deadly collision show physical altercations breaking out as the women attempted to make a getaway.

Eventually, a woman identified as the driver of the jet ski was whisked away in a vehicle by a man who struck two other cars and kept going, authorities say.

On Tuesday, Texas authorities arrested the pair at a residence in the Oak Cliff district of Dallas.

Daikerlyn Alejandra Gonzalez Gonzalez, 21, was charged with second-degree felony manslaughter and ordered held on $500,000 bond.

Maikel Coello Perozo, 21, was charged with accident involving injury and is expected to face additional charges for helping Gonzalez abscond.

Both suspects are Venezuelan citizens who are illegally present in the U.S., Texas Attorney General Ken Paxton confirmed in a press release.

Ava Moore graduated from the U.S. Air Force Academy Preparatory School on May 19 and was scheduled to start basic training in weeks.

An investigation is ongoing.
